How Slot Machines Work

At the heart of every modern slot machine is the Random Number Generator (RNG) — a complex computer algorithm that generates thousands of random numbers every second. When you hit the spin button, the machine picks a random number that corresponds to a specific combination of symbols on the reels. Types of Slot Machines

Over the years, slot machines have evolved into various formats to appeal to different types of players:

  • Classic Slots: These usually have three reels and simple symbols like fruits, bars, and lucky sevens. They offer straightforward gameplay and are perfect for beginners or players who enjoy nostalgia.
  • Video Slots: These are the most common today, featuring five or more reels, colorful graphics, animations, and multiple paylines. Video slots often come with storylines and bonus rounds such as free spins, multipliers, and mini-games.
  • Progressive Slots: Linked across multiple machines or casinos, progressive slots build a jackpot that grows each time someone plays but does not win the jackpot. These can reach multi-million dollar prizes and are highly sought after by jackpot hunters.
  • 3D Slots: These use cutting-edge 3D graphics to create immersive gameplay experiences, often with cinematic effects and detailed animations.
  • Branded Slots: Based on popular movies, TV shows, musicians, or comic books, these slots combine familiar themes with exciting gameplay and special bonuses.

Understanding Paylines, RTP, and Volatility

  • Paylines: A payline is a line across the reels that defines winning combinations. Modern slots can have dozens, sometimes hundreds, of paylines that run in various directions. Betting on more paylines increases your chances of hitting a winning combo but also raises the total bet per spin.
  • RTP (Return to Player): RTP is the theoretical percentage of total wagers a slot machine pays back to players over time. For example, an RTP of 96% means that, over millions of spins, players can expect to get back $96 for every $100 wagered. Choosing slots with higher RTP gives you better long-term chances.
  • Volatility (Variance): This refers to how often and how much a slot pays out. High volatility slots pay out larger jackpots but less frequently, making them riskier but potentially more rewarding. Low volatility slots offer smaller wins more often, better for steady play.

Common Myths About Slot Machines

  • “Slots are Due to Pay”: Some players believe that after a losing streak, a slot is “due” to pay out. This is false because each spin is random and independent of previous spins.
  • “Timing Your Spins”: Pressing the spin button at certain moments or with specific patterns does not influence results.
  • “Hot and Cold Machines”: Machines don’t get “hot” or “cold.” Each spin’s outcome is random, regardless of previous outcomes.
  • “Progressive Jackpots Hit at Certain Times”: Jackpot hits are random and cannot be predicted or timed.
